Abstract
This study was the first to thoroughly investigate cross-agency financing structures and strategies, and provides important information about finance policies that can assist communities across the country. The study's two primary research objectives were to test the validity of the theory that financing structures and strategies support effective systems of care and investigate how these financing components operate separately and collectively within a community and systemic context, to create effective financing policy. The study also investigated whether each financing component contributes to positive system-level outcomes.
